Account recovery — Pindle cache postmortem follow-up. If a user reports stale totals after the Pindle stale-cache incident, first confirm their profile was rebuilt after the fix deployed. If not, open the recovery console and select "force rehydrate." The console will prompt for the support-tier recovery credential before proceeding. Enter the passphrase shown below.

strongbox words: holax-rusax-jorath-aldeth

## Changed defaults

Heads up: the Ledgerline tax-rate lookup cache now defaults to a 15-minute TTL instead of 24 hours. Turns out rates in the Veldt County sandbox were going stale mid-demo, which was embarrassing. Eviction is now LRU rather than FIFO, and the cache warms on boot. If you're reviewing, check that nothing hardcodes the old TTL. The new defaults land as follows.

deployment values, bajop-taweg:
holwyn:
  log_level: debug
  metrics_host: metrics.holwyn.zemvarsys.internal
  pool_size: 32

Ticket: Grapharbor's dependency graph visualizer fails to render in staging because the env file points GRAPH_DB_URL at the decommissioned cluster and LAYOUT_WORKERS is set to zero. Update both values, restart the renderer, and confirm the demo graph loads. Then append the database credential on the line that follows.

secret setting of tajof-bahif: COURIER_KEY3=65d

**Building Access: Goods Lift — Ferncroft Plaza**

The goods lift at the rear of Ferncroft Plaza is reserved for deliveries and facilities use only. Reception staff should direct couriers to the loading bay entrance and never route trolleys through the passenger lifts. Deliveries over 20kg must be logged in the bay register. If a courier arrives without an escort, call Facilities before granting entry. The lift call panel is keypad-controlled; operate it with the code below.

door code, tajof-kageg: bdg-QVDCE-3